Swedish mining equipment manufacturer signs a $20 million purchase and sale contract with Chile's national copper industry

iconMay 31, 2020 09:02

SMM5: Epiroc, a Swedish mining equipment manufacturer, has signed a US $20 million contract with Chilean state copper company Codelco for the purchase and sale of large-scale equipment and services, so that Epiroc can provide related equipment and services to Codelco's Chuquicamata mine, including underground loaders, flat drilling rigs, bolters and mining trucks for underground mining projects.

Epiroc will also provide multiple Scooptram ST1030 and ST18 loaders, Boomer S2 end drills, Boltec M anchoring machines and Minetruck MT65 (an underground truck with high load capacity).

It is reported that Epiroc is expected to deliver the equipment later this year.

Helena Hedblom, President and CEO of Epiroc, said: "We are honored to be the main partner of Codelco because it can significantly extend the useful life of Chuquicamata mines in the most efficient, effective and safe way."

Chuquicamata, located 1650 kilometers north of Santiago, Chile, is an open-pit underground copper mine. At present, the Chuquicamata mine is transforming from the world's largest open-pit mine to a high-tech underground mine.

According to Codelco, the conversion is expected to extend Chuquicamata's mine life by 40 years.
